Apartment management in Ceredigion covers tenant placement and referencing, rent collection, maintenance coordination with local tradespeople, regular property inspections, handling repairs and compliance work, managing service charges where applicable, and dealing with disputes or tenancy issues. For apartments in converted buildings or leasehold blocks, you’ll also need coordination with other leaseholders, managing shared service contracts, and ensuring building compliance. Apartment values in Ceredigion remain modest compared to south Wales or England, with Victorian conversions and purpose-built blocks in Aberystwyth town centre offering the most consistent capital appreciation. Investor interest has grown in coastal locations where holiday-let potential exists alongside long-term rental income, though mortgage availability for apartments outside major towns can be tighter.

Rental demand is reliable in university areas like Aberystwyth and seasonal in coastal towns, with quieter lettings in deeply rural locations. Student housing fills quickly in late summer, while professional and family lets tend to turn more slowly outside term-time clusters.

Finding apartments worth managing in Ceredigion means looking at town-centre conversions where tenant density supports management costs, new-build purpose-built blocks where lease terms are straightforward, and coastal properties where dual revenue (holiday lets and long-term lets) can justify acquisition. Rural apartments and converted farm buildings appeal to specific tenants but often generate lower returns and higher vacancy risk.

If you own an apartment in Ceredigion, particularly one that’s part of a leasehold block or converted building, management complexity grows quickly—especially if you’re based elsewhere and unfamiliar with local tradespeople or letting patterns. Rental demand in the county is genuine but seasonal sensitivity is real: university towns fill fast then empty, coastal areas spike in summer, and rural properties need patience. Ceredigion is not a single housing market: student lettings in Aberystwyth follow university calendars, coastal apartments attract holiday-let operators and seasonal workers, small-town blocks need careful service-charge management, and rural conversions demand knowledge of which contractors will actually travel and respond. Local knowledge here means understanding which properties have sound tenure and which carry structural or title complications, recognising how seasonal lettings affect long-term tenant demand, and maintaining working relationships with electricians, plumbers, and surveyors who cover dispersed rural areas reliably.
